当前位置: 首页 > news >正文

part 10

  • T1
  • 读题十分恶心,大概是有一个 \(n \cdot m\) 的网格图,统计最多的从 \((1,1)\)\((n,n)\) 的路径数每一步往右或往下走,还有若干个障碍,路径要满足,按包含障碍的集合大小升序排序之后,使得各个路径拥有的障碍数不同,且第 \(i\) 条路径有的障碍,第 \(i+1\) 条路径必须有
  • 如果 \((x+1,y)\)\((x,y+1)\) 都是障碍则 \((x,y)\)\((x+1,y+1)\) 都不能走了干脆将它设成障碍
  • 我们则是要求障碍相邻的连通块数即可
  • T2
    • 首先考虑 \(m=1\) 那很简单了,我们直接建立 \(trie\) 树然后求 lca 即可
    • 然后考虑 minmax 容斥
    • $ \max(a, b, c) = a + b + c - \min(a,b) - \min(b, c) - \min(a, c) + \min(a, b, c)$
    • 问题转换为求 \(\min\)
    • 令现在仍有 \(t\) 个字符串
    • 则我们可以考虑把 \(t\) 个字符串最短的长度设为 \(len\) ,每个字符串都取前 \(len\) 个字符,从第一个字符开始一个一个字符加入。
      • 即加入序列为 \(s_{i,1,1},s_{i,2,1}, …… s_{i,t,1},s_{i,1,2},s_{i,2,2}, …… s_{i,t,2} …… s_{i,1,len},s_{i,2,len}, …… s_{i,t,len}\)
      • 按照这个序列构建 trie 树
    • 所以我们此时可以发现 \(i\)\(j\)\(\min_lcp\) 即为它们的 \(\frac{dep_lca}{m}\)
http://www.gsyq.cn/news/13980.html

相关文章:

  • content和text方法的区别
  • 完整教程:从零开始学神经网络——前馈神经网络
  • 聪明的wyk
  • 论状压记忆化搜索
  • Spring Gateway动态路由实现方案 - 详解
  • 调用setState 之后发生了什么?
  • 树形dp [POI 2013] LUK-Triumphal arch
  • 万象EXCEL开发(三)格式解读calcChain.xml——东方仙盟练气期 - 指南
  • 使用 ShedLock 实现多实例定时任务单执行的常见错误及解决办法
  • PiXYZ Studio 2021下载地址与安装教程
  • 深入解析:在 C# .NETCore 中使用 MongoDB(第 2 部分):使用过滤子句检索文档
  • 深入解析:4、urbane-commerce 认证请求 DTO 设计规范
  • 选对强大的技术底座:一篇文章讲透虚拟机与容器核心差异
  • 深入解析:招聘:解决方案架构师 - 中国北京(混合办公)
  • 自然灾害vr学习机:山体滑坡+泥石流避险+洪涝逃生+地震逃生+台风避险+雷电避险 - 详解
  • 【面板材料】A股上市公司增发股票及配股相关资料(1991-2024年)
  • BindingList的应用与改进
  • 谷歌 SEO 新词 xx animate 等实操教程
  • 完整教程:【读书笔记】架构整洁之道 P6 实现细节
  • init.tcl
  • ffmpeg一些使用记录,防止忘记
  • 生产者-消费者问题
  • QAction的使用
  • flow.tcl
  • sg.测试 PySimpleGUI 取值方法
  • 剥开参数看本质:2025 年手机性能与处理器深度解析 - 详解
  • HT-SBTC-2-10L 是成都恒利泰推出的 5–1000 MHz
  • Gitee DevOps:本土化基因驱动中国企业研发效能革命
  • 每周读书与学习-初识JMeter 元件(三)
  • 划分子网与连通性